use std::collections::{BTreeMap, BTreeSet};
use crate::{MicrodeError, ModuleInstanceId};
pub(crate) struct DependencyGraph {
dependencies: BTreeMap<ModuleInstanceId, BTreeSet<ModuleInstanceId>>,
}
impl DependencyGraph {
pub(crate) fn new(ids: Vec<ModuleInstanceId>) -> Self {
Self {
dependencies: ids.into_iter().map(|id| (id, BTreeSet::new())).collect(),
}
}
#[cfg(test)]
pub(crate) fn add_dependency(
&mut self,
consumer: &str,
dependency: &str,
) -> Result<(), MicrodeError> {
let consumer = self.find(consumer)?;
let dependency = self.find(dependency)?;
self.dependencies
.get_mut(&consumer)
.expect("validated consumer exists")
.insert(dependency);
Ok(())
}
pub(crate) fn add_validated_dependency(
&mut self,
consumer: &ModuleInstanceId,
dependency: &ModuleInstanceId,
) {
self.dependencies
.entry(consumer.clone())
.or_default()
.insert(dependency.clone());
}
pub(crate) fn order(&self) -> Result<Vec<ModuleInstanceId>, MicrodeError> {
let mut ordered = Vec::new();
let mut completed = BTreeSet::new();
let mut active = Vec::new();
for id in self.dependencies.keys() {
self.visit(id, &mut active, &mut completed, &mut ordered)?;
}
Ok(ordered)
}
fn visit(
&self,
id: &ModuleInstanceId,
active: &mut Vec<ModuleInstanceId>,
completed: &mut BTreeSet<ModuleInstanceId>,
ordered: &mut Vec<ModuleInstanceId>,
) -> Result<(), MicrodeError> {
if completed.contains(id) {
return Ok(());
}
if let Some(start) = active.iter().position(|candidate| candidate == id) {
let cycle = active[start..]
.iter()
.chain(std::iter::once(id))
.map(ModuleInstanceId::as_str)
.collect::<Vec<_>>()
.join(" -> ");
return Err(MicrodeError::new(format!(
"dependency cycle detected: {cycle}"
)));
}
active.push(id.clone());
for dependency in self
.dependencies
.get(id)
.expect("visited module exists in graph")
{
self.visit(dependency, active, completed, ordered)?;
}
active.pop();
completed.insert(id.clone());
ordered.push(id.clone());
Ok(())
}
#[cfg(test)]
fn find(&self, value: &str) -> Result<ModuleInstanceId, MicrodeError> {
self.dependencies
.keys()
.find(|id| id.as_str() == value)
.cloned()
.ok_or_else(|| MicrodeError::new(format!("unknown module instance ID '{value}'")))
}
}
#[cfg(test)]
mod tests {
use super::DependencyGraph;
use crate::ModuleInstanceId;
fn ids(values: &[&str]) -> Vec<ModuleInstanceId> {
values
.iter()
.map(|value| ModuleInstanceId::new(*value))
.collect()
}
#[test]
fn orders_empty_and_unrelated_graphs_deterministically() {
assert_eq!(DependencyGraph::new(vec![]).order().unwrap(), vec![]);
assert_eq!(
DependencyGraph::new(ids(&["z", "a", "m"])).order().unwrap(),
ids(&["a", "m", "z"])
);
}
#[test]
fn orders_a_diamond_dependency_first() {
let mut graph = DependencyGraph::new(ids(&["a", "b", "c", "d"]));
graph.add_dependency("a", "b").unwrap();
graph.add_dependency("a", "c").unwrap();
graph.add_dependency("b", "d").unwrap();
graph.add_dependency("c", "d").unwrap();
assert_eq!(graph.order().unwrap(), ids(&["d", "b", "c", "a"]));
}
#[test]
fn rejects_unknown_nodes_and_cycles_with_stable_diagnostics() {
let mut graph = DependencyGraph::new(ids(&["a", "b", "c"]));
assert_eq!(
graph
.add_dependency("missing", "a")
.unwrap_err()
.to_string(),
"unknown module instance ID 'missing'"
);
assert_eq!(
graph
.add_dependency("a", "missing")
.unwrap_err()
.to_string(),
"unknown module instance ID 'missing'"
);
graph.add_dependency("a", "b").unwrap();
graph.add_dependency("b", "c").unwrap();
graph.add_dependency("c", "a").unwrap();
assert_eq!(
graph.order().unwrap_err().to_string(),
"dependency cycle detected: a -> b -> c -> a"
);
}
#[test]
fn rejects_self_dependencies() {
let mut graph = DependencyGraph::new(ids(&["worker"]));
graph.add_dependency("worker", "worker").unwrap();
assert_eq!(
graph.order().unwrap_err().to_string(),
"dependency cycle detected: worker -> worker"
);
}
}
